Blast Off Flight Pack Product Number: EST1672 Manufacturer: Estes Rockets |
|
This is a variety pack of single use model rocket engines for use in model rockets. Six each of four different engine sizes are included, along with igniters (6 extra), and wadding. Product Features

Most Helpful Reviews Great value assortment for those starting out
By skydog
December 25, 2012
A very useful assortment for those that have several 18mm rockets. The A and B motors are ideal for 1-2 ounce rockets such as the Alpha and many others in the My kid's first rocket class. It makes sense that they do not include C6-7s in this kit, because any rocket light enough to fly well on that motor would most likely get lost with a kid flying it. The C6-3s and C6-5s are great for slightly larger/heavier/draggier rockets such as some of the fatter designs or 3-4 ounces (My kid's second rocket). One of the many advantages of flying with a club is that I can always swap with someone else if I wind up with too many of one motor or not enough of another. Plus it also includes wadding, so it's one stop shopping for everything needed for one or several enjoyable flying days.

A good value, but be aware of specific engines included
By kgladstone
October 21, 2012
This pack is definitely a good value. However, if you look carefully at the engines included, they are mostly short delay, low impulse engines. No C6-7, for example, which is an engine we use a lot. We have found that we have used all the larger impulse and longer delay engines from this pack, and are left with engines that we don't have as much use for in our selection of rockets. But if you are just starting out, we would recommend getting a heavier, low flying rocket, for the low delay engines, so you can get a sense of the size of your launch area. And get a smaller rocket that can use both the lower and higher impulse engines, and the longer delay engines, such as the standard Alpha III. If you use/need the engines included in this pack, it is a great value.
